Pixel sensor having shared readout structure

1. An apparatus comprising:
a first photodiode;
a second photodiode;
a quantizer;
a memory;
a controller configured to:
set a first exposure period in which the first photodiode generates a first charge;
set a second exposure period in which the second photodiode generates a second charge, the second exposure period being set based on:
the first exposure period; and
at least one of:
a first time associated with a read out operation of the memory to a second apparatus, or
a second time associated with a quantization operation by the quantizer;
perform, using the quantizer, a first quantization operation of the first charge to generate a first digital output; and
perform, using the quantizer, a second quantization operation of the second charge to generate a second digital output.
